Pet Care School Leavers Employment Support (SLES) Program at Diverse Pathways our clients will develop essential pet care skills, including grooming, feeding, handling, and behaviour understanding for dogs, cats, rabbits, and other small animals. Neurodiverse teenagers leaving school will gain hands-on experience in bathing, brushing, nail trimming, and leash walking, along with communication, scheduling, and daily care routines.
The Pet Care SLES program fosters responsibility, empathy, and professionalism, preparing participants for roles in pet stores, veterinary clinics, grooming facilities, and boarding kennels. With sensory-friendly training and supportive instructors, students learn at their own pace, building confidence and industry knowledge. Graduates from Diverse Pathways SLES program in Pet Care leave equipped to pursue meaningful careers in the growing pet care industry.
